The standard engine in this Monte Carlo was the 350-inch Turbo-Fire small-block V-8 running a two-barrel carb and rated at 250 hp (at 4,500 rpm) and 345 lb-ft of torque (at 2,800 rpm).
The car's best year was 1977 at 411,038 units produced, with a surge also happening in 1983 thanks to the return of the Monte Carlo SS, which sold over 4,700 units.
